MD 9020 Electrical & Electronic DMM Operation
10
Diode test, Capacitance functions
Defaults at . Press
SELECT
button momentarily 2 times to select Diode test
function. Normal forward voltage drop (forward biased) for a good silicon diode is
between 0.400V to 0.900V. A reading higher than that indicates a leaky diode
(defective). A zero reading indicates a shorted diode (defective). An OL indicates an
open diode (defective). Reverse the test leads connections (reverse biased) across the
diode. The digital display shows OL if the diode is good. Any other readings indicate the
diode is resistive or shorted (defective).
Defaults at . Press
SELECT
button momentarily 3 times to select Capacitance
function. Relative zero mode can be used to zero out the parasitic capacitance of the
leads and the internal protection circuitry of the meter when measuring low capacitance
in the order of Pico Farad (pF).
CAUTION
Discharge capacitors before making any measurement. Large value capacitors should
be discharged through an appropriate resistance load
